What Is ERP Data Accuracy?

ERP data accuracy is the correctness, reliability and consistency of data stored inside an Enterprise Resource Planning (ERP) system. It ensures that product details, inventory quantities, batch records, customer information, pricing, stock movements and transaction histories are correctly reflected in the ERP, without errors, duplication or outdated entries.

Benefits of Accurate ERP Data

Because ERP systems serve as the central system of record for most organisations, data accuracy is critical for financial reporting, supply chain planning, quality control and compliance. When ERP data is inaccurate, every downstream system, including SCM, WMS, CRM, analytics and authentication platforms, inherits the same errors.

Many operational failures originate from incorrect ERP data: wrong inventory levels, incorrect product or batch information, mismatched dispatch and receipt quantities, duplicate or missing entries, inaccurate financial postings, compliance failures during audits, and wrong reorder points or planning signals. It is critical across agro-chemicals and distributor networks, pharmaceuticals, FMCG and food, electronics and automotive components, industrial manufacturing, and large multi-warehouse retail.

How ERP Data Accuracy Is Maintained

1
Clean Master Data
Standardised SKUs, correct attributes and validated batch information.
2
Accurate Transaction Data
POs, GRNs, invoices, dispatches, receipts and returns all correctly recorded.
3
Integration Validation
APIs, webhooks and sync jobs verified to pass data correctly between systems.
4
Reconciliation Processes
ERP stock compared with physical warehouse or distributor stock.
5
Role-Based Access
Control over who can edit master or transaction data.
6
Digital Verification Layers
Product identity authenticated before ERP quantities are updated.

Benefits of Accurate ERP Data

Accurate ERP data is the foundation for efficient operations:

  • Precise inventory planning and replenishment
  • Reliable financial reporting
  • Stronger supply chain visibility
  • Reduced operational errors
  • Faster audits and regulatory compliance
  • Better distributor and retailer coordination
  • Improved demand forecasting
